Languages
x86/ARM/PowerPC assembly, VHDL, Verilog, C, C++, C#, Java, Python, Pascal/Delphi, Visual Basic
Development Environments
GNU toolchains, Eclipse, MS Visual Studio, Xilinx ISE, Mentor Graphics PADS
Microprocessor / Microcontrollers
x86, PowerPC, ARM9, ARM7, Intel 8052, Freescale HC08, Renesas H8/H8S, Microchip PIC
Operating Systems / Frameworks
Linux (PC-based and embedded), Windows 95/98/ME/2000/XP/Vista, Windows CE/Mobile, .NET, FreeRTOS, eCos
PLDs
Xilinx XC series CPLDs,
Spartan/Virtex series FPGAs
Linux Expertise
Bootloaders, board support packages, kernel modifications, kernel drivers, root file systems, user mode applications
Hardware Design
Analogue, high speed digital, wired/wireless/optical communications, battery powered equipment